# 读取fasta

 

# 解析每条序列的长度
chr_len = {'chr1':10,'chr2':20,'chr3':30,'chr4':40,'chr5':15}

 

# 求和
total_len = sum(chr_len.values())

 

# 获取键用keys
for chr in chr_len.keys():
print(chr)

 

# 获取值用values
for len in chr_len.values():
print(len)

 

# 获取键值对用items
for [chr,len] in chr_len.items():
print(chr)
print(len)
 

 

# 求最长染色体编号
max_chr =''
max_len = 0
for [chr,len] in chr_len.items():
if len > max_len:
print('current chr > max chr')
max_chr = chr
max_len = len
elif len == max_len:
print('current chr == max chr')
else:
print('current chr < max chr')

 

# 输出结果
print(total_len)
print(max_len)
print(max_chr)
posted on 2019-04-28 15:01  caicai2019  阅读(428)  评论(0编辑  收藏  举报